I’m confused. Maybe someone can clear this up for me. Vaccines are suppose to prevent the disease, so the only ones who would get ill are those who refuse vaccines and maybe those who need a booster. What’s the problem?
“Vaccines are suppose to prevent the disease, so the only ones who would get ill are those who refuse vaccines and maybe those who need a booster. Whats the problem?”
No vaccines are 100% effective. Nothing is. There is a risk of getting measles or whatever, even if you’re vaccinated.
And some people with other medical issues or compromised immune systems can’t get the vaccines. Or maybe they aren’t old enough.
